Secret Specs and Functions
With a concentrate on performance and performance, the BMW N13 engine flaunts remarkable specifications that highlight its design excellence. This inline-four engine features a variation of 1.6 liters and makes use of a turbocharger to enhance power outcome while preserving gas effectiveness. The N13 engine is configured with a DOHC (Dual Overhead Camshaft) configuration and utilizes Valvetronic technology for variable shutoff timing, adding to optimum efficiency across different driving conditions.
Secret specs include a maximum power output of approximately 136 horsepower at 4,500 RPM and a peak torque of around 220 Nm readily available from 1,250 to 4,300 RPM. This engine is created with a lightweight aluminum building, making sure minimized weight and improved thermal efficiency. Furthermore, the N13 engine is compatible with both petroleum and bio-fuels, enabling adaptability in gas alternatives.
The engine is coupled with either a 6-speed handbook or a 7-speed dual-clutch automated transmission, allowing smooth gear transitions and improving the overall driving experience - BMW N13 Engine. Applications in BMW Designs

In the 1 Collection, the N13 engine supports models such image source as the 114i and 116i, providing spirited acceleration while maintaining extensive fuel economic situation. The engine's receptive turbocharging boosts the driving experience, making it suitable for city travelling and dynamic driving scenarios. Similarly, in the 3 Collection, the N13 is made use of in the 316i variant, where it adds to an all-round efficiency profile that straightens with BMW's track record for flashy yet useful vehicles.
Beyond these core models, the N13 engine has actually additionally been featured in numerous MINI lorries, additionally showing its flexibility and performance. Upkeep and Integrity Insights
Making sure the long life and efficiency of the BMW N13 engine requires regular upkeep and attention to specific parts. Secret locations that demand regular examination include the oil and cooling down systems, as these straight affect engine performance and general reliability. Engine oil should be changed at intervals recommended by BMW, typically every 10,000 to 15,000 kilometers, making use of top notch artificial oils to guard against wear and down payments.
The N13 engine is likewise understood for its turbocharged arrangement, which necessitates mindful tracking of the turbocharger's health. Regular checks for boost leaks and wastegate feature can protect against potential failings. Additionally, the timing chain need to be examined periodically, as it is understood to experience wear over time, which can cause serious engine damage otherwise attended to quickly.
Additionally, digital components and sensors must not be ignored; regular diagnostics can assist in recognizing any kind of issues before they rise.
